分类
摘要:
工作中使用Pycharm作为python开发的IDE,作为专业的python集成开发环境,其功能之强大令人折服。开发过程中Debug是必不可少的。工作中经常使用Pycharm的remote debug功能,非常好用。但是刚开始的时候并不了解该过程的原理,只是按部就班的配置。于是抽空了解了一下相关知识,期待能够了解其原... 阅读原文
2018-10-23 06:00:14 阅读(2324) 评论(0)
摘要:
案例1
给出4个弹簧的劲度系数,离散后,求其总的刚度矩阵。代码:
import numpy as np
k1, k2, k3, k4 = 500, 250, 2000, 1000
ki = np.array([k1, k2, k3, k4])
p = 1000
K = np.matrix(np.zeros((4, 4... 阅读原文
2018-10-23 00:35:02 阅读(2703) 评论(0)
摘要:
一、列表
以[ ]括起来,每个元素用","隔开,且可以存放各种数据类型。
列表相比于字符串,不仅可以存放不同的数据类型,而且可存放大量的数据。32位python可以存放:536870912个元素,64位可以存放:1152921504606846975个元素。
列表是在序的(按照保存的顺序),有... 阅读原文
2018-10-22 23:39:02 阅读(2332) 评论(0)
摘要:
def wrapper(f):#1
def inner(*args,**kwargs):#3
ret = f(*args,**kwargs)#5
return ret#8
return inner#4
@wrapper #装饰器名字 ... 阅读原文
2018-10-22 21:46:02 阅读(2212) 评论(0)
摘要:
本次爬取安居客网站,获取上海长宁区的租房信息,参考自:微信公众号
仍然是用scrapy框架构建爬虫,步骤:1.分析网页
2.items.py
3.spiders.py
4. pipelines.py
... 阅读原文
2018-10-22 20:21:02 阅读(2542) 评论(0)
摘要:
异常名称
描述
BaseException
所有异常的基类
SystemExit
解释器请求退出
KeyboardInterrupt
用户中断执行(通常是输入^C)
Exception
常规错误的基类
StopIteration
迭代器没有更多的值
GeneratorExit
生成器(... 阅读原文
2018-10-22 19:27:03 阅读(2295) 评论(0)
摘要:
字典
字典的简单介绍
字典(dict)是python中唯⼀的⼀个映射类型.他是以{ }括起来的键值对组成.
在dict中key是 唯⼀的.在保存的时候, 根据key来计算出⼀个内存地址. 然后将key-value保存在这个地址中.
这种算法被称为hash算法, 所以, 切记, 在dict中存储... 阅读原文
2018-10-22 19:10:07 阅读(2271) 评论(0)
摘要:
一、递归原理小案例分析
(1)# 概述
递归:即一个函数调用了自身,即实现了递归 凡是循环能做到的事,递归一般都能做到!
(2)# 写递归的过程
1、写出临界条件
2、找出这一次和上一次关系
3、假设当前函数已经能用,调用自身计算上一次的结果,再求出本次的结果
(3)案例分析:求1+2+3+..... 阅读原文
2018-10-22 18:44:23 阅读(2347) 评论(0)
摘要:
1.随机生成指定数量的手机号
'''
@author:Mr_YJY
@file:随机生成指定数量的手机号
@time:2018/10/21
'''
'''
手机号是11位
电信:133 153 180。。。
联通:130 131 155。。。
移动:134 138 139。。。
第一位数:1
第二位数:3,4,5,... 阅读原文
2018-10-22 17:55:01 阅读(2223) 评论(0)
摘要:
设计任务
初步设计程序登录界面,详细分析设计步骤。
程序详细分析
基本框架设计
import tkinter as tk
import tkinter.messagebox
root = tk.Tk() # 创建应用程序窗口
root.title("用户登录界面设计")
root.geometry("2... 阅读原文
2018-10-22 16:10:04 阅读(2328) 评论(0)